Output ea5b58962aed10241cf5d59256509daf34cf9d45f90a5a60551e87a27cf58825:0

value
58305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2cd2ca638f2c53d72682d2213dda1ee44ca4e14 OP_EQUAL
address
3KT2oXWfaMn16GT1veGe61s7wCT2xY7u8g
transaction
ea5b58962aed10241cf5d59256509daf34cf9d45f90a5a60551e87a27cf58825
spent
true